The Laws of Prayer (The morning services) (26)

1. Even though it is forbidden to hold something in one’s hand while praying, nevertheless it is permitted to hold a prayer-book, as one is holding it for the prayer itself, and it will therefore not disturb his concentration. (Shulchan Aruch and Mishne Berurah 96)

2. If a holy book falls on to the floor in the middle of his prayer, he may not lift it up in the middle of his prayer. However, if it is disturbing his concentration, and he is therefore unable to concentrate properly, he is allowed to lift it up at the end of the blessing that he is in the middle of. (ibid)
